static bool
pid_arg_handler (const Expr *arg, struct PrintfArgChecker *ctx)
{
if (sizeof (pid_t) == sizeof (long)) {
return check_builtin_type (arg,
ctx,
{BuiltinType::Kind::ULong,
BuiltinType::Kind::Long},
"%P");
}
else if (sizeof (pid_t) == sizeof (int)) {
return check_builtin_type (arg,
ctx,
{BuiltinType::Kind::UInt,
BuiltinType::Kind::Int},
"%P");
}
else {
assert (0);
}
}
static bool
pointer_arg_handler (const Expr *arg, struct PrintfArgChecker *ctx)
{
auto type = arg->getType ().split ().Ty;
if (!type->isPointerType ()) {
print_error (
std::string ("bad pointer argument for %p: ") +
arg->getType ().getAsString (), arg, ctx->past);
return false;
}
return true;
}
static bool
int64_arg_handler (const Expr *arg, struct PrintfArgChecker *ctx)
{
if (sizeof (int64_t) == sizeof (long long)) {
return check_builtin_type (arg,
ctx,
{BuiltinType::Kind::ULongLong,
BuiltinType::Kind::LongLong},
"%L");
}
else if (sizeof (int64_t) == sizeof (long)) {
return check_builtin_type (arg,
ctx,
{BuiltinType::Kind::ULong,
BuiltinType::Kind::Long},
"%z");
}
else {
assert (0);
}
return true;
}
